Question:
renault clio f reg fan belt ajustment help?

the fan belt on my clio dropped off whilst driving and i need to replace it - got a new one but any ideas on what i am meant to do? please help!

For this job you will need to have a spanner that fits the mountings for the alternator, which is driven by the fan belt. Once the alternator bolts are loosened it can be slid inwards to loosen the fan belt or enable the new one to be fitted. Once loose fit the new belt and then pull alternator out to put tension on the belt, tighten bolts. The belt should not move more than 6mm

undo the alternator so it slips forwards and backwards (dont remove the bolts)

put your new belt on over the pulleys and pull the alternator the opposite direction use a hammershaft between the engine and alternator to get a good tension and tighten the bolts.

check the tension in the middle of the belt and make sure it can move up or down quarter inch tighten or slacken alternator to desired quarter inch

drive for 500 miles and keep checking and retighten as needed.
